Pinch Bolt 2nd part of your video. Had same problem on MK7 Fiesta. Solution was to soak in penetrating oil then unscrew pinch bolt nut 1/2 way. Using an SDS drill on hammer without rotation and a masonry drill smaller than the nut thread the bolt shot out in 2 seconds. Had spent over 2 hours tring other methods previously. Hope this helps someone.
